    I'm a big Pops-booster, but you have to wonder why he keeps getting waived. As I've said before, it always surprises me that players like Jermaine "Junkyard Dog" Williams (or was that Jerome?), Renaldo Balkman and Pops, who are all great athletes and hustle players, but have limited Bball skills (sort of non-asshole Ruben Pattersons) seem to become fan faves then gradually vanish from the rotation. Meanwhile Bo Outlaw, who seems like another candidate (and who is remarkably similar to Pops in athleticism, lack of shot, and slight size for the center position) carved out a pretty good career. You've got to think that their minuses outweigh their pluses.

    I don't think Pops really works for us. We have undersized post players: what we need is somebody bulky who can slow down the Kamans of this world. Whatever happened to Steven Hill?
